Abstract

A plastering device for a building wall relates to the technical field of engineering building equipment and comprises a vehicle body, a bearing plate, a feed box, a fixing frame, a plastering device and a fixing device, wherein the bearing plate is arranged above the vehicle body; the utility model has strong practicability and is very convenient to use, and the plastering device is arranged on the fixed frame, and the second motor, the conveying shaft and the spiral blade are arranged on the plastering device, so that the concrete in the discharging box is uniformly conveyed to the discharging hole, and the scraping plate can uniformly scrape the concrete on the wall surface of a building; the fixing device is arranged above the plastering device, so that the fixing net on the wall surface is conveniently fixed, and plastering operation is convenient; through adjusting the distance between first telescopic link and the second telescopic link, the width of fixed network on the convenient corresponding wall for the better laminating of fixed network improves construction quality and efficiency of construction.

Description of the embodiments
The utility model will be explained in more detail by the following examples, the purpose of which is to protect all technical improvements within the scope of the utility model.
The utility model provides a building wall plastering device, including automobile body 1, loading board 3, workbin 4, fixed frame 7, plastering unit and fixing device, the both sides of automobile body 1 are equipped with track 2, and track 2 drive automobile body 1 moves, and automobile body 1 top is equipped with loading board 3, and loading board 3 top is equipped with workbin 4 and fixed frame 7, is equipped with plastering unit on the fixed frame 7, and plastering unit is used for scribbling the concrete in the workbin 4 on the building wall, and plastering unit's top is equipped with fixing device, and fixing device is used for fixed the fixed network of laying on the wall.
The bearing plate 3 is of a T-shaped structure, the lower surface of the bearing plate 3 is connected with the upper surface of the vehicle body 1, a feed box 4 is arranged at one end of the upper surface of the bearing plate 3, and a fixing frame 7 is arranged at one end, far away from the feed box 4, of the bearing plate 3.
The lower part face of workbin 4 is connected with the upper portion face of loading board 3, and the upper portion face of workbin 4 is equipped with cement pump 5, and the feed end setting of cement pump 5 is in workbin 4, and one side of cement pump 5 is equipped with inlet pipe 6, and the side of workbin 4 is equipped with inlet tube 14 and drain pipe 15, and inlet tube 14 and drain pipe 15 communicate with workbin 4, washs the interior remaining concrete of workbin 4 through setting up inlet tube 14 and drain pipe 15, avoids the concrete to solidify in workbin 4, influences the equipment use.
The fixed frame 7 is vertically arranged on the end face of the bearing plate 3, a first motor 8 is arranged on the lower face of the fixed frame 7, a rotor of the first motor 8 penetrates through the lower face of the fixed frame 7 and the bottom face of the inner wall, a supporting screw rod 9 is arranged on the rotor of the first motor 8, the lower end of the supporting screw rod 9 is connected with the rotor of the first motor 8, the upper end of the supporting screw rod 9 is rotatably connected with the top face of the inner wall of the fixed frame 7 through a bearing, a plastering device is arranged on the supporting screw rod 9, and the plastering device moves up and down on the fixed frame 7 through the supporting screw rod 9.
The plastering device is arranged on one side, far away from the material box 4, of the fixed frame 7, the plastering device is composed of a connecting plate 16, a discharging box 10 and a scraping plate 12, the connecting plate 16 is arranged on a supporting screw rod 9, a through hole 17 is formed in the connecting plate 16, internal threads are formed in the inner wall of the through hole 17, the supporting screw rod 9 penetrates through the through hole 17, the supporting screw rod 9 is connected with the through hole 17 through threads, the discharging box 10 is arranged on one side, far away from the material box 4, of the connecting plate 16, one side of the discharging box 10 is connected with the connecting plate 16, the discharging end of the cement pump 5 penetrates through the side surface of the discharging box 10 to be communicated with the discharging box 10, the cement pump 5 conveys concrete in the material box 4 into the discharging box 10, a discharging hole 11 is formed in the lower end of the other side of the discharging box 10, a scraping plate 12 is arranged below the discharging hole 11, one side of the scraping plate 12 is connected with the side surface of the discharging box 10, and a fixing device is arranged on the upper surface of the discharging box 10.
The discharging box 10 is provided with a second motor 18, a conveying shaft 19 and a helical blade 20, the second motor 18 is arranged at one end of the discharging box 10, a rotor of the second motor 18 penetrates through the discharging box 10, the rotor of the second motor 18 is provided with the conveying shaft 19, one end of the conveying shaft 19 is connected with the rotor of the second motor 18, the side face of the conveying shaft 19 is provided with the helical blade 20, the conveying shaft 19 is rotated by the second motor 18, the helical blade 20 is driven to uniformly convey concrete in the discharging box 10 to the discharging hole 11, and the scraping plate 12 can uniformly scrape the concrete on a building wall surface.
The fixing device comprises a fixing box 13, a third motor 21, a first supporting rod 22, a second supporting rod 23, a first telescopic rod 24, a second telescopic rod 25 and a roller 26, wherein the lower face of the fixing box 13 is connected with the upper face of the discharging box 10, the third motor 21 is arranged on the upper face of the fixing box 13, a rotor of the third motor 21 penetrates through the upper face of the fixing box 13 and is arranged in the fixing box 13, a positioning rotating shaft 28 is arranged on the rotor of the third motor 21, clamping teeth are distributed on the side face of the positioning rotating shaft 28, and the first supporting rod 22 and the second supporting rod 23 are arranged on two sides of the positioning rotating shaft 28.
The first stay bar 22 and the second stay bar 23 penetrate through two ends of the fixed box 13, clamping teeth are distributed on the opposite side surfaces of the first stay bar 22 and the second stay bar 23, the clamping teeth of the first stay bar 22 and the second stay bar 23 are meshed with the clamping teeth of the positioning rotating shaft 28, the third motor 21 rotates to drive the positioning rotating shaft 28 to rotate, so that the first stay bar 22 and the second stay bar 23 are driven to move relatively or oppositely, the width between the first telescopic rod 24 and the second telescopic rod 25 is adjusted, the width of a fixed net on a wall surface is conveniently corresponding, the fixed net is better attached, the construction quality is improved, the first telescopic rod 24 is arranged at one end of the first stay bar 22 close to the side surface of the wall surface, one end of a first telescopic rod 24 is connected with a first supporting rod 22, the other end of the first telescopic rod 24 is provided with a roller 26, the other end of the first supporting rod 22 is sleeved with a fixed sleeve ring 27, one end, close to the side face of a wall face, of a second supporting rod 23 is provided with a second telescopic rod 25, one end of the second telescopic rod 25 is connected with the second supporting rod 23, the other end of the second telescopic rod 25 is provided with the roller 26, the other end of the second supporting rod 23 is sleeved with the fixed sleeve ring 27, the first telescopic rod 24 and the second telescopic rod 25 are symmetrically arranged on two sides of the fixed box 13, and the lower faces of the fixed sleeve rings 27 of the first supporting rod 22 and the second supporting rod 23 are connected with the upper face of the discharging box 10.
In the construction wall plastering device, when in use, the water inlet pipe 14 and the water outlet pipe 15 are firstly plugged, then the stirred concrete is filled into the feed box 4 through the feed pipe 6, the vehicle body 1 is controlled to lean against one side of a wall surface, a metal net is paved on the wall surface, the distance between the first telescopic rod 24 and the second telescopic rod 25 on the fixing device is regulated through the third motor 21, so that the metal net is convenient to prop against the wall surface, the cement pump 5 is started to convey the concrete into the discharge box 10, after the concrete enters the discharge box 10, the second motor 18 on the discharge box 10 rotates to enable the conveying shaft 19 to rotate, the helical blades 20 are driven to uniformly convey the concrete in the discharge box 10 to the discharge hole 11, make things convenient for scraper blade 12 to evenly scrape concrete on the building wall, start first motor 8 and make plastering unit upwards remove, thereby wipe the concrete on the wall, and wrap up the metal mesh in the concrete, when plastering unit upwards moves, fixing device supports the both sides at the metal mesh, make the better laminating of fixed mesh on the wall, improve construction quality and efficiency of construction, after plastering operation is accomplished, open the shutoff on inlet tube 14 and the drain pipe 15, supply water clean the residual concrete in the workbin 4 to workbin 4 through inlet tube 14, the sewage after the washing is discharged through drain pipe 15, avoid the concrete to solidify in workbin 4, influence equipment use
